Norbactin Z Tablet
Manufacturer
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d
Salt Composition
Norfloxacin (400mg) + Tinidazole (600mg)
Key Information
Short Description
Norbactin Z Tablet is a combination of two antibiotics that effectively treat diarrhea and dysentery. It kills the microorganisms to treat the infection.

Alcohol Warning
Consuming alcohol while taking Norbactin Z Tablet may cause symptoms such as flushing, increased heart beat, nausea, thirst, chest pain and low blood pressure (Disulfiram reaction).
Breastfeeding Warning
Norbactin Z Tablet is probably unsafe to use during breastfeeding. Limited human data suggests that the drug may pass into the breastmilk and harm the baby.
Pregnancy Warning
Norbactin Z Tablet may be unsafe to use during pregnancy. Although there are limited studies in humans, animal studies have shown harmful effects on the developing baby. Your doctor will weigh the benefits and any potential risks before prescribing it to you. Please consult your doctor.
How it works
Norbactin Z Tablet is a combination of two antibiotics: Norfloxacin and Tinidazole. Norfloxacin works by preventing the bacterial cells from dividing and repairing, thereby killing the bacteria. Tinidazole kills parasites and anaerobic bacteria that cause infections by damaging their DNA. Together, they treat your infection effectively.

Frequently asked questions
What is Norbactin Z Tablet?
Norbactin Z Tablet is a combination of two medicines: Norfloxacin and Tinidazole. This medication is used to treat diarrhea and dysentery caused due to infection. The two active ingredients work together to kill harmful microorganisms that cause infection, helping to treat the infection more effectively.
Can I stop taking Norbactin Z Tablet when my symptoms are relieved?
No, it is essential to complete the full course of treatment with Norbactin Z Tablet, even if you feel better. Your symptoms may improve before the infection is completely cured.
Can Norbactin Z Tablet increase the risk of tendon rupture?
Yes, Norbactin Z Tablet is known to increase the risk of tendon rupture, particularly in the Achilles tendon. Tendon problems can occur in people of all ages who take this medication. If you experience severe pain, rapid or immediate bruising after an injury, or are unable to use the affected arm or leg, seek medical attention immediately, as this may indicate a tendon rupture.
Can the use of Norbactin Z Tablet cause a metallic taste?
Yes, Norbactin Z Tablet can cause a temporary metallic taste. This sensation can be reduced by chewing sugar-free gum or mints, brushing your teeth after meals, and staying hydrated.
Are there any specific contraindications associated with the use of Norbactin Z Tablet?
The use of Norbactin Z Tablet is contraindicated in patients with a known allergy to norfloxacin or tinidazole or any other excipient present in the medicine. It is also recommended to avoid this medication in patients with a history of tendinitis or tendon rupture caused by the use of ciprofloxacin or other quinolone antimicrobial agents. Additionally, patients with certain neurological disorders should consult their doctor before using this medication.
Can I drink alcohol while taking Norbactin Z Tablet?
No, it is recommended to avoid drinking alcohol while taking Norbactin Z Tablet and for at least 3 days after completing the dosage. Drinking alcohol while taking this medication may cause an unpleasant reaction, characterized by symptoms such as stomach pain, nausea, vomiting, headache, flushing, or redness of the face.
